服务器之家:专注于服务器技术及软件下载分享
分类导航

Linux|Centos|Ubuntu|系统进程|Fedora|注册表|Bios|Solaris|Windows7|Windows10|

服务器之家 - 服务器系统 - Ubuntu - 如何在 Ubuntu Linux 上安装最新的 Erlang

如何在 Ubuntu Linux 上安装最新的 Erlang

2021-03-08 23:40Linux中国Abhishek Prakash Ubuntu

Erlang 是一种用于构建大规模可扩展实时系统的函数式编程语言。Erlang 最初是由 爱立信 创建的专有软件,后来被开源。

如何在 Ubuntu Linux 上安装最新的 Erlang

Erlang 是一种用于构建大规模可扩展实时系统的函数式编程语言。Erlang 最初是由 爱立信 创建的专有软件,后来被开源。

Erlang 在 Ubuntu 的 Universe 仓库 中可用。启用该仓库后,你可以使用下面的命令轻松安装它:

sudo apt install erlang

 

如何在 Ubuntu Linux 上安装最新的 Erlang

但是,Ubuntu 仓库提供的 Erlang 版本可能不是最新的

如果你想要 Ubuntu 上最新的 Erlang 版本,你可以添加 Erlang Solutions 提供的仓库。它们为各种 Linux 发行版、Windows 和 macOS 提供了预编译的二进制文件。

如果你之前安装了一个名为 erlang 的包,那么它将会被升级到由添加的仓库提供的较新版本。

在 Ubuntu 上安装最新版本的 Erlang

 

你需要在 Linux 终端下载密钥文件。你可以使用 wget 工具,所以请确保你已经安装了它:

sudo apt install wget

接下来,使用 wget 下载 Erlang Solution 仓库的 GPG 密钥,并将其添加到你的 apt 打包系统中。添加了密钥后,你的系统就会信任来自该仓库的包。

wget -O- https://packages.erlang-solutions.com/ubuntu/erlang_solutions.asc | sudo apt-key add -

现在,你应该在你的 APT sources.list.d 目录下为 Erlang 添加一个文件,这个文件将包含有关仓库的信息,APT 包管理器将使用它来获取包和未来的更新。

对于 Ubuntu 20.04(和 Ubuntu 20.10),使用以下命令:

echo "deb https://packages.erlang-solutions.com/ubuntu focal contrib" | sudo tee /etc/apt/sources.list.d/erlang-solution.list

我知道上面的命令提到了 Ubuntu 20.04 focal,但它也适用于 Ubuntu 20.10 groovy。

对于 Ubuntu 18.04,使用以下命令:

echo "deb https://packages.erlang-solutions.com/ubuntu bionic contrib" | sudo tee /etc/apt/sources.list.d/erlang-solution.list

你必须更新本地的包缓存,以通知它关于新添加的仓库的包。

sudo apt update

你会注意到,它建议你进行一些升级。如果你列出了可用的升级,你会在那里找到 erlang 包。要更新现有的 erlang 版本或重新安装,使用这个命令:

sudo apt install erlang

安装好后,你可以测试一下。

 

如何在 Ubuntu Linux 上安装最新的 Erlang

要退出 Erlang shell,使用 Ctrl+g,然后输入 q,由于我从来没有用过 Erlang,所以我只好尝试了一些按键,然后发现了操作方法。

删除 erlang

要删除该程序,请使用以下命令:

sudo apt remove erlang

还会有一些依赖关系。你可以用下面的命令删除它们:

sudo apt autoremove

如果你愿意,你也可以删除添加的仓库文件。

sudo rm /etc/apt/sources.list.d/erlang-solution.list

就是这样。享受在 Ubuntu Linux 上使用 Erlang 学习和编码的乐趣。

原文地址:https://linux.cn/article-13182-1.html

延伸 · 阅读

精彩推荐
  • Ubuntuubuntu17.10桌面回收站怎么删除?

    ubuntu17.10桌面回收站怎么删除?

    ubuntu17.10桌面回收站怎么删除?ubuntu17.10系统桌面有回收站,不想让桌面显示回收站,该怎么办呢?下面我们就来看看详细的设置过程,需要的朋友可以参考...

    ubuntu之家3382019-06-18
  • UbuntuUbuntu中Virtualbox虚拟机NAT方式无法上网解决方法

    Ubuntu中Virtualbox虚拟机NAT方式无法上网解决方法

    这篇文章主要介绍了Ubuntu中Virtualbox虚拟机NAT方式无法上网解决方法,解决方法超级简单,需要的朋友可以参考下 ...

    Ubuntu教程网5662019-10-17
  • UbuntuUbuntu16.04系统怎么自定义触控板手势?

    Ubuntu16.04系统怎么自定义触控板手势?

    Ubuntu16.04系统怎么自定义触控板手势?Ubuntu16.04中有触控板手势,我们可以根据自己的习惯来设置,下面我们就来看看详细的教材,需要的朋友可以参考下...

    Ubuntu之家5572019-06-25
  • Ubuntuubuntu13.04设置root权限详解

    ubuntu13.04设置root权限详解

    这篇文章主要介绍了ubuntu13.04设置root权限详解,需要的朋友可以参考下 ...

    ubuntu教程网3992019-11-04
  • UbuntuUbuntu 10.10 配置 Zend Framework

    Ubuntu 10.10 配置 Zend Framework

    一直以来都没有用过框架来开发网站,之前一直都是自己手写全部,发现效率很慢。 终于在UBUNTU10.10下成功配置ZendFramework。 ...

    Ubuntu教程网4172019-11-27
  • UbuntuUbuntu怎么修改apt-get更新源?

    Ubuntu怎么修改apt-get更新源?

    Ubuntu怎么修改apt-get更新源?Ubuntu系统中想要更改apt-get更新源,选择其他站点你可以选择最佳服务器,也可以指定你满意的服务器,下面我们就来你看看修...

    Ubuntu之家5382019-06-25
  • UbuntuUbuntu 14.04.3系统怎么安装网易云音乐软件?

    Ubuntu 14.04.3系统怎么安装网易云音乐软件?

    Ubuntu 14.04.3系统怎么安装网易云音乐软件?Ubuntu系统和windows系统不同,安装软件也比较麻烦,该怎么安装网易云音乐呢?下面我们就来看看详细的教程,需...

    Ubuntu之家3202019-06-27
  • UbuntuUbuntu 14.10系统中IBUS 中文输入法安装的图文教程

    Ubuntu 14.10系统中IBUS 中文输入法安装的图文教程

    新安装的 Ubuntu 系统,如果选择了中文环境,系统首次联网成功后,会提示用户下载 IBUS 下的拼音和五笔输入码表并安装,但并不默认启用相应的输入法。...

    Ubuntu教程网2362019-10-29